If you have tested the linters in new platforms or have issues with them, feel free to file an issue. While using `include directives, the path to the files should be relative to the workspace directory, unless runAtFileLocation is enabled (not supported by all linters).) to be present in the PATH environment variable, unless otherwise specified. All linters expect the executable binary ( iverilog, verilator.
Useful if the code was changed by an external script or version control system.Ĭhoose a module present in your workspace to instantiate it in the current file. Open the Output pane in VS Code and choose Verilog in the drop-down menu to view the log.Ĭhoose a lint tool from the list and run it manually. After installation a window will open up in Internet Explorer so that you can get a. (Default: false )Įnable logging for this extension. Download ModelSim PE Student Edition (registration required). Make sure svls is in your $PATH environmental variable. Path to your installation of Ctags if it isn't already present in your PATH environment variable. Paths generated automatically by theĮxtension (the path to the Verilog file as well as the auto-generated document folder for -I ) are translated
Run verilator under WSL (use apg-get install verilator to install). The argument -lint-only -I will be added by the linter automatically. (Default: nothing)Īdd custom arguments to Verilator for linting, like -Wall. (Default: nothing)Īdd custom work library to Modelsim for linting. (Default: nothing)Īdd custom arguments to Modelsim for linting. If enabled, `include directives should contain file paths relative to the current file. Enable this option to run at the file location. (Default: false )īy default, the linter will be run at the workspace directory. The argument -t null will be added by the linter automatically. (Default: nothing)Īdd custom arguments to Icarus Verilog for linting, like -Wall. Use the following settings to configure the extension to your needsĬhoose the linter for you. macOS - Install through Homebrew from hereĪdd the installation path of Ctags binary in your PATH environment variable or mention it in setting.Linux - Installation instructions are here.Windows - Daily builds are available at ctags-win32.The tags are stored in memory and not as separate files. It is recommended to use Universal Ctags as it supports SystemVerilog also, compared to Exuberant Ctags and other older versions. This extension uses the tags created using Ctags to provide many of its features. Take a look at our list of planned features Ctags Integration Improvements in the newly added features.Install it from VS Code Marketplace or Open VSX Registry Features Done Verilog-HDL, SystemVerilog and Bluespec SystemVerilog support for VS Code with Syntax Highlighting, Snippets, Linting and much more!
But projects aren’t cross-compatibile with 14.7 which are on the lab machines. When using keyboard drivers for Surface Laptop 2 and Surface Laptop 3 in the same Windows PE boot instance, you may need to manually reset the firmware if the keyboard or touchpad don’t work in Windows PE: Press and hold the Power button for 30 seconds. The older ISE version 11 could possibly be more stable on Windows 8 10.
Follow the steps mentioned in the email.You will receive an email from will contain your license file attached and all the relevant information to add that license file in your software.As soon as your installation gets finished, you will be redirected to a form (opened in default browser) to request for a student license.Follow the steps of the installation wizard. As a result, Minecraft 1.16.3 has been released, but the improvements have turned out to be not numerous.
The installation will not lead to any difficulty. Almost a month has passed since the last release of the 1.16.2 version, and the developers from Mojang have decided to get rid of the main bugs and release an update completely dedicated to bugfixes. The email will be from Download the software from the link mentioned in the email.
Project manager and source code templates and wizards.Intelligent, easy-to-use graphical user interfaces with TCL interface.Support for both VHDL and Verilog designs (non-mixed).Link to the previous post of this series.